Establishing an integrated state of the environment reporting and outlook system for Afghanistan - a workshop in Kabul co-facilitated by Professor Pinter

March 11, 2019

Laszlo Pinter and Bilal Zadran just returned from Kabul, where Professor Pinter co-facilitated a workshop on establishing an integrated state of the environment reporting and outlook system for Afghanistan based on the approach of the Global Environment Outlook (GEO). Bilal presented a case study on the country’s forest sector, which will also be the focus of his thesis, based on the driving-force-pressure-state-impact framework. The meeting was organized by UN Environment and the National Environmental Protection Agency of Afghanistan and established the foundations for an action plan.
